DAY 5 MORNING PRAYER
PSALM 24. _Domini est terra_.
The earth is the Lord's, and all that therein is: the compa.s.s of the world, and they that dwell therein.
2 For he hath founded it upon the seas: and prepared it upon the floods.
3 Who shall ascend into the hill of the Lord: or who shall rise up in his holy place?
4 Even he that hath clean hands, and a pure heart: and that hath not lift up his mind unto vanity, nor sworn to deceive his neighbour.
5 He shall receive the blessing from the Lord: and righteousness from the G.o.d of his salvation.
6 This is the generation of them that seek him: even of them that seek thy face, O Jacob.
7 Lift up your heads, O ye gates, and be ye lift up, ye everlasting doors: and the King of glory shall come in.
8 Who is the King of glory: it is the Lord strong and mighty, even the Lord mighty in battle.
9 Lift up your heads, O ye gates, and be ye lift up, ye everlasting doors: and the King of glory shall come in.
10 Who is the King of glory: even the Lord of hosts, he is the King of glory.
